Former forward turned pundit Jimmy Floyd Hasselbaink has heaped praise on Arsenal star Leandro Trossard.

After moving to the Emirates Stadium from Brighton and Hove Albion in 2023, the Belgian initially played as a rotational option under Mikel Arteta.

However, Gabriel Martinelli’s recent dip in form, coupled with the 30-year-old’s impressive performances, has forced the Spanish boss to play him regularly.

In 25 appearances across all competitions, the forward has scored seven goals and registered six assists thus far this season.

Now, Hasselbaink says that (via Metro), he thought ahead of this season that the Gunners would need a new left-winger to become a Premier League champion this season. However, Trossard has surprised the former striker with his consistently excellent displays.

Hasselbaink said:

“With all due respect to Leandro Trossard I am surprised. I thought at the start of season that they needed something better in that position but he’s done a hell of a job. He’s filled that spot really, really well.
